Technical Specifications

Side-by-side comparison of Core 5 220H and Ryzen 5 8500GE

Intel

Core 5 220H

The Core 5 220H is manufactured by Intel. It was released in 18 December 2024 (less than a year ago). It is based on the Raptor Lake-H (2023−2024) architecture. It features 12 cores and 16 threads. Base frequency is 2.7 GHz, with boost up to 4.9 GHz. L3 cache: 18 MB (total). L2 cache: 2 MB (per core). Built on 10 nm process technology. Socket: FCBGA1744. Thermal design power (TDP): 45 Watt. Memory support: DDR5-5200, DDR4-3200, LPDDR4X-4267. Passmark benchmark score: 21,192 points. Launch price was $342.

AMD

Ryzen 5 8500GE

The Ryzen 5 8500GE is manufactured by AMD. It was released in 16 April 2024 (1 year ago). It is based on the Phoenix2 (2024) architecture. It features 6 cores and 12 threads. Base frequency is 3.4 GHz, with boost up to 5 GHz. L3 cache: 16 MB (total). L2 cache: 1 MB (per core). Built on 4 nm process technology. Socket: AM5. Thermal design power (TDP): 35 Watt. Memory support: DDR5. Passmark benchmark score: 21,174 points. Launch price was $299.

Processing Power

The Core 5 220H packs 12 cores / 16 threads, while the Ryzen 5 8500GE offers 6 cores / 12 threads — the Core 5 220H has 6 more cores. Boost clocks reach 4.9 GHz on the Core 5 220H versus 5 GHz on the Ryzen 5 8500GE — a 2% clock advantage for the Ryzen 5 8500GE (base: 2.7 GHz vs 3.4 GHz). The Core 5 220H uses the Raptor Lake-H (2023−2024) architecture (10 nm), while the Ryzen 5 8500GE uses Phoenix2 (2024) (4 nm). In PassMark, the Core 5 220H scores 21,192 against the Ryzen 5 8500GE's 21,174 — a 0.1% lead for the Core 5 220H. L3 cache: 18 MB (total) on the Core 5 220H vs 16 MB (total) on the Ryzen 5 8500GE.
